En *Kingdom Come: Deliverance 2 *, el combate juega un papel crucial, y tener un arma confiable es esencial. Después del prólogo, Henry se ve desarmado, pero hay una manera de equiparse rápidamente con el arco de Dogwood Village gratis.

Ubicación del arco del pueblo de Dogwood Early en el reino viene: liberación 2

Reino ven liberación gratis dogwood pueblo arco

Captura de pantalla por el escapista

Después de separarse de Hans, su próximo objetivo es encontrar un camino en la boda. Puede elegir trabajar como herrero o un molinero para obtener entrada. Incluso si no está interesado en el trabajo de herrero, el marcador del mapa lo guiará hacia el lugar donde puede recoger la reverencia de Dogwood Village. Si decide tomar el trabajo de herrero para asistir a la boda de Semine, también aprenderá sobre obtener la espada del ermitaño más tarde.

El trabajo de herrero se encuentra en Tachov, al norte de Troskowitz, donde termina el Prólogo y el mundo del juego se abre. Desde Troskowitz, diríjase al oeste por el camino, luego siga el camino mientras se curva hacia el norte. En un cruce donde una carretera más pequeña se ramifica hacia el oeste y la carretera principal se divide por delante, busque a su derecha un grupo de árboles. Esta área es fácil de perder, ya que se combina con los alrededores. Escondido dentro de estos árboles hay una pequeña área de entrenamiento.

Dentro del clúster, encontrarás un objetivo con flechas que sobresalen. Recoja estas flechas para municiones gratis, luego mire hacia el lado derecho del árbol para encontrar el arco del pueblo de perro de perro apoyado contra el maletero. También puede recoger algo de cerveza de un tocón cercano y recoger hongos. Una vez que haya recopilado lo que necesita, continúe con su búsqueda actual.

Otras formas de obtener el arco de Dogwood Village en el reino: Deliverance 2

Alternativamente, puede comprar el Bow Dogwood Village, aunque no es el arma a distancia más poderosa disponible. El hijo de Huntsman, Vitek en Tachov, lo vende, pero no vale la pena el costo cuando la versión gratuita está cerca. Si está buscando opciones a distancia, es mejor buscar el arco gratuito. Vitek también ofrece otras armas más efectivas, y puedes ganar dinero a través de la alquimia recolectando hierbas y elaborando pociones para vender.

Tener un arma a distancia puede aliviar significativamente el combate en *Kingdom Come: Deliverance 2 *, especialmente porque los niveles de dificultad no se pueden cambiar. La mecánica de combate es similar al primer juego, y el combate cuerpo a cuerpo no es para todos. Personalmente prefiero usar armas a distancia siempre que sea posible.
